public interface RelationType<S extends EntityType,T extends EntityType> extends Type, RelationElement<S,T>
| Modifier and Type | Field and Description |
|---|---|
static String |
NAME |
ABSTRACT_PROPERTY, DESCRIPTION_PROPERTY, NAME_PROPERTY, PROPERTIES_PROPERTY, TYPE_SUPERCLASSES_PROPERTYSOURCE_PROPERTY, TARGET_PROPERTYHEADER_PROPERTY| Modifier and Type | Method and Description |
|---|---|
String |
getDescription() |
String |
getName() |
Set<PropertyDefinition> |
getProperties() |
S |
getSource() |
Set<String> |
getSuperClasses() |
T |
getTarget() |
boolean |
isAbstract() |
getHeader, setSource, setTargetsetHeaderstatic final String NAME
String getDescription()
getDescription in interface Typeboolean isAbstract()
isAbstract in interface TypeSet<String> getSuperClasses()
getSuperClasses in interface TypeSet<PropertyDefinition> getProperties()
getProperties in interface TypeS getSource()
getSource in interface RelationElement<S extends EntityType,T extends EntityType>T getTarget()
getTarget in interface RelationElement<S extends EntityType,T extends EntityType>Copyright © 2020. All Rights Reserved.